This is a hands-on practical grounds maintenance role working as part of a larger grounds team.
Working primarily within the City/Clifton Campus area of the University this role provides a comprehensive grounds maintenance service across all of our outdoor spaces.
Tasks will include grass cutting, litter removal and bin emptying, street cleaning operations, removal of graffiti and fly posters alongside regular seasonal tasks like leaf clearance and gritting. Occasional horticultural duties may also be included.
A shared departmental vehicle is available for satellite sites and larger jobs as required.
We are looking for a motivated individual with a good eye for detail and willing to work both within the team but also independently and using their own initiative.
You should have a background in a similar working environment and a general understanding of the tools, issues and key tasks a role like this entails.
You must have a full driving license, a good understanding of Health & Safety and a willingness to learn and develop your skills. Relevant certificates such as PA1/6 and other Lantra or NPTC qualifications would be beneficial.
Good communication and interpersonal skills are a must as you’ll be working within a team but also be a visible presence for our department across the campus on a daily basis.
